  30. who actually caught the true meaning of the First Christmas

  31. were those who were looking for it. Shepherds found Jesus

  32. because they looked for him. They were searching for him.

  33. The Bible says in Luke chapter two, verses twelve and fifteen,

  34. the Angel said, you will find the baby lying in

  35. a manger, And the shepherd said, let's go and see.

  36. Now you find what you look for. Later on, the

  37. Bible tells us the wise men found Jesus because they

  38. were looking for him. In Matthew two, verses one and two,

  39. it says wise men came from the east, asking where

  40. is the baby? Where is the baby? We've come to

  41. worship him. You know, we really don't know much about

  42. the wise men at that very first Christmas. All we

  43. know is this, they were seekers. They were seekers, and

  44. they found Jesus because they were looking for him. They

  45. were searching for the truth, and they spared no expense.

  46. I want us to think about that this Christmas. What

  176. and personal prayer request to God. Each page is beautifully

  177. designed and filled with inspiring Bible verses, photos, and artwork.

  178. The Growing Your Prayer Life Prayer Journal is a spiritual

  179. growth tool designed to help you enjoy a vibrant prayer life,

  180. connect with the Lord, strengthen your prayer practice, and establish

  181. a consistent daily prayer time. When you give a financial

  182. gift to this ministry, we'll send you the Daily Hope

  183. Prayer Journal to say thanks. Quantities are limited, so don't wait.

  184. By the way, this month only any gift you give

  185. will be matched up to one hundred thousand dollars.

  186. Do you have peace on earth, goodwill toward men? Do

  187. you have the peace of God in your heart? Today?

  188. See there are three things that will rob your peace

  189. at Christmas time. Grief, guilt, and grudges. First, guilt can

  190. rob your peace. It is impossible to feel guilty and

  191. feel at peace at the same time. But God can

  192. forgive you. He says, I will wash your sins away,

  193. I will bury your sins. I will in the deepest

  194. part of the sea. And then he puts up in

  195. no fishing sign. God says you can be forgiven, and

  196. God says your guilt can go. But also Christmas time

  197. often brings up grief. I've been going through that. Grief

  198. can bring up painful memories. The Bible says, cast all

  199. your cares on Him, because He cares for you. The

  200. bottom line is this, your pain matters to God. Your

  201. pain matters to God. The third thing that will keep

  202. you from having peace is grudges. And that's bitterness, it's resentment,

  203. it's holding on to pain. The fact is you're going

  204. to be hurt in life, and you got to let

  205. it go. Some of you are still holding on to

  206. hurts that were done to you five, ten, fifteen, twenty

  207. years ago. And you think somehow that by holding on

  208. to that pain, you're hurting them. You're not hurting them,

  209. You're only hurting yourself. When you hold on to resentment,

  210. when you hold on to bitterness, you're not hurting the

  211. person that you're mad at. You're only hurting yourself. Some

  212. of you are still allowing people from your past to

  213. hurt you in the present. That's dumb. You got to

  214. let it go, he said, But I can't forgive. I

  215. just can't forgive them. That's why you need Jesus Christ.

  216. That's why you need Jesus Christ. Matthew, Chapter eleven, verse

  217. twenty nine. Jesus said this, Learn from me, and you

  218. will find rest for your lives. He's talking about soul rest,

  219. not just physical rest, not just emotional rest, but soul rest.

  220. You can find this when you turn to Jesus, when

  221. you search for him at Christmas. That's one another thing

  222. you'll find. The angels found Jesus, the wise men found Jesus.

  223. When you find Jesus, the third thing you're going to

  224. find is eternal life. Eternal life. Now, let me give

  225. you some of the facts of life. Let's just review these.

  226. Number one, we're all made to last forever, but we're

  227. all going to die someday. In fact, you're going to

  228. spend more time in eternity than you spend on this

  229. side of eternity. You're going to spend more time in

  230. eternity than you do on earth. Now, if you know

  231. you're going to die, and you know this life doesn't last,

  232. and you know one day you're going to meet God,

  233. only a fool we go all through life unprepared for

  234. what you know is inevitable. You see, you're not really

  235. ready to live until you're ready to die. And you

  236. don't know what's worth living for unless you know what's

  237. worth dying for. Here's the good news. God tells us

  238. how to get ready. In Romans, chapter one, verse seventeen.

  239. The Bible says, this, God makes us ready for heaven.

  240. Are you listening, God make us ready for heaven when

  241. we put our faith in Christ to save us. Remember

  242. Christmas is all about a savior has been born for you.

  243. When we put our faith in Christ to save us,

  244. God makes us ready for heaven. The one who finds life,

  245. and that's what I want you to find this Christmas.

  246. The one who finds life will find it the trusting God.

  247. And you know, here's the problem. We often don't know

  248. what we're looking for in life. You know. We think

  249. we're looking for happiness, or we think we're looking for success.

  250. Maybe we think we're looking for love, or we're looking

  251. for meaning, or maybe we think we're looking for purpose.

  252. But what we're really looking for. What you're really looking

  253. for is God. The Bible says, or Augustine said, our

  254. hearts are restless until they find their rest in you. Now,

  255. the angels said, seek for Jesus. Go to Jerusalem, go
